Transaction 5121e69e2a81b83e50a9301dff0fac5f5c599674225601ca8e2a7a0718d4d66e
1 Input
1 Output
-
5121e69e2a81b83e50a9301dff0fac5f5c599674225601ca8e2a7a0718d4d66e:0
- value
- 174152
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 509593d5e7eb2884a000f53069e66907b2a8e23c OP_EQUALVERIFY OP_CHECKSIG
- address
- 18M6FAz3aNVAc4Dkt7KDqPcfXC1aE29xZH